Least Common Multiple of 80922 and 80927 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80922 and 80927, than apply into the LCM equation.

GCF(80922,80927) = 1
LCM(80922,80927) = ( 80922 × 80927) / 1
LCM(80922,80927) = 6548774694 / 1
LCM(80922,80927) = 6548774694
